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Slab: Larger slabs require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Thickness of the Slab: Thicker slabs are more durable but also more expensive due to additional material requirements.
  • Type of Concrete: Different concrete grades and finishes can vary in price, with high-strength or decorative concrete costing more.
  • Site Preparation: The condition of the site, including grading and clearing, can affect the cost.
  • Reinforcement Requirements: Adding rebar or wire mesh for reinforcement can increase the expense.
  •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the total cost.
  •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ary, but generally, skilled labor in Mesquite, TX will impact the final price.
  • Additional Features: Features like embedded heating systems or special finishes will raise the cost.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Mesquite, TX)
Basic Concrete Slab (per sq. ft.) $5 - $8
Decorative Concrete (per sq. ft.) $10 - $15
Site Preparation (per hour) $50 - $70
Reinforcement (per sq. ft.) $1 - $3
Permits and Inspections $200 - $500
Labor (per hour) $60 - $80
